Output d4688883704262425fe0a17e1a7b15bcc21e536c6fabc73bf15b1015c905f1ea:2

value
2784733
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a09e475a77e5ec7aeadb3d0c320b27aa902d4b71 OP_EQUALVERIFY OP_CHECKSIG
address
1FeGj6JYLoKWtST5f4D6t8QpqH3csBhwMR
transaction
d4688883704262425fe0a17e1a7b15bcc21e536c6fabc73bf15b1015c905f1ea
confirmations
384257
spent
true